Fish suggestions to add to my 90
I am looking to add a bit more variety to my livestock. Color variety in particular (red or multi-colored)
The tank is a 90g with less than normal amount of rock work (more spacious) but several caves and hiding places - not total minimalist. It is a mixed reef and I will be working hard to increase the SPS population. There are no crabs, clams, shrimp, etc... Currently I have: 2 Osc. Clowns 1 blue chrome 1 Blenny (two tone orange and blue forget the name) 1 leather 1 yellow tang 1 six line I only want to add one, maybe two medium or a few more small/schooling. Everyone gets along just fine and the tank has been going for 5 years. I have added the leather and wrasse within the past year...all else have been around a while. Current considerations are: Flame hawkfish or small school (3?) of Pajamas Input on one of these additions or suggestions for something else would be appreciated.

Be Careful with hawk fish they are sometimes know to bully fish in the lower lv of the tank. And mine did just that. If any got close to the bottom he would chase them off
